On superselection rules for macroscopic objects

Quantum Physics 2007-05-23 v5

Abstract

It is shown that for "ideal" macroscopic objects there are superselection rules forbidding superpositions of macroscopically distinguishable states of the objects. For real macroscopic bodies the notion of "weak" superselection rules is introduced. Some other aspects of the measurement problem are discussed.
